    Overview

    The grant program focuses on providing Emergency Grants to organizations that encounter unanticipated needs. These grants support situations that are time-sensitive, could not have been predicted, and require a response within 45 days. The foundation is prepared to act in cases of true community emergencies or essential needs of agencies that prevent them from carrying out their primary missions. Emergency grants are specifically available to organizations serving Clark & Floyd Counties.
